Post by helpful hartley on Jul 25, 2005 14:37:07 GMT
Also the earlier Bowie promo for “Space Oddity” when he looked more like Tommy Steele than Ziggy Stardust, how come I’ve never seen that version since? I am sure this was from the ' Love you till Tuesday ' promo film made by Bowie's manager in the late 1960s . It was used by TOTPS in 75 during the re-release of Space Oddity, after BBC had wiped the accoustical version Bowie used for his 1969 TOTPS 'Oddity' appearances. Love you till tuesday may have had a DVD release quite recently ? but not sure.

Post by Smiler on Aug 19, 2005 11:03:45 GMT
One edition of Pop Quiz featured the specially produced TOTP film for Rod Stewart & The Faces' YOU CAN MAKE ME DANCE SING OR ANYTHING from 1974. Mike Reid incorrectly stated that it had never been broadcast before. In the TOTP database it is down as no longer existing.
